Priyanka
Gandhi Vadra, after losing the trust vote of Cong-JD(S) coalition in Karnataka,
has targeted on ruling BJP in centre.
She
said in her twit, “The BJP shall reckoned once that everything cannot be bought
– there cannot be enforced the totalitarianism; and every lie is exposed
eventually.”
The
people of country have no ways till then except to face the systematic
dismantling of the institutions which protect the people's interests and the
weakening of democracy, she said in her second twit.
the
alliance of his party with the JD(S) became the victim of hatched conspiracy of
selfish elements in Karnataka, Rahul Gandhi, former congress president, had
said.
He
said that the alliance was being constantly targeted to destablise from the day
first. Facing the political uncertainty for the past two weeks HD Kumarswamy
government in karnatka lost its power after the floor-test in Karnataka
Assembly on Tuesday.
The 16 MLAs had withdrawn the support from the coalition.
The BJP second largest party is going to form its state government. The BJP
party leaders after the legislatures meeting can meet with the state governor
to claim the formation of its government. If no abrupt changing comes, BS
Yedurappa is going to be 4th chance CM of Karnataka.
